Unless you want a lot of low level … WebbThe proxied address and the fillAmount are forced to occupy the same storage slot, according to the rules of Solidity storage layout. This means that when we tried to access fillAmount, what was actually accessed was the proxied address, interpreted as a 256-bit unsigned integer.

Webb24 apr. 2024 · These proxies rely on a logic contract (also known as implementation contract or master copy) that is called using delegatecall. This allows proxies to keep a persistent state (storage and balance) while the code is delegated to the logic contract.
